Key Responsibilities
Direct Patient Care: Assist with daily living activities (bathing, dressing, grooming, eating, and mobility).
Clinical Tasks: Perform simple treatments such as dressing changes, therapeutic baths, and applying hot/cold compresses under clinical direction.
Vitals & Monitoring: Take and record temperature, pulse, blood pressure, and respiration; monitor food/fluid intake and output.
Observation: Recognize and report abnormal signs, symptoms, or behavioral changes to the nursing or medical staff.
Specialized Support: Assist with specimen collection and operate specialized equipment (lifts, oxygen therapy tools, braces).
Environment & Comfort: Maintain clean and sanitary patient areas; manage patient laundry and belongings; provide emotional support and encouragement.
Available Levels
Nursing Assistant 1 (Grade 6): Entry-level role. Includes in-service training to build clinical skills.
Nursing Assistant 2 (Grade 8): Full-performance level requiring one year of experience or CNA certification.
Nursing Assistant (Certified) (Grade 8): Required for long-term care settings (e.g., Veterans' Homes); requires valid NYS CNA certification.
Minimum Qualifications
NA 1: Ability to learn and perform basic patient care duties during the probationary period.
NA 2: One year of full-time patient care experience OR current NYS CNA certification.
Nursing Assistant (Certified): Must possess a current and valid New York State Certified Nursing Assistant (CNA) license.
